3. Operating Instructions: Adjustments
The Steelcase Gesture chair features intuitive controls located on the right side, designed for easy access and immediate feedback. Refer to the video below for a visual guide to adjustments.

3.1. Seat Height Adjustment
- To raise the seat: Lift the lever located on the right side of the chair while lifting your body weight.
- To lower the seat: Remain seated and lift the lever, allowing your body weight to lower the seat.
- Adjust until your feet are flat on the floor and your knees are at approximately a 90-degree angle.
3.2. Seat Depth Adjustment
- To extend the seat: While seated, turn the knob located on the right side of the chair away from you.
- To retract the seat: While seated, turn the knob towards you.
- Position the seat depth to allow 2-3 inches between the front edge of the seat and the back of your knees.
3.3. Back Recline Tension
- To increase recline resistance: Turn the knob located on the right side of the chair forward.
- To decrease recline resistance: Turn the knob backward.
3.4. Back Stop (Recline Lock)
- The lever located on the right side allows you to set the limit of recline. It offers four settings: upright lock, full recline, and two intermediate stops.
- Engage the desired setting by moving the lever to the corresponding position.
3.5. Armrest Adjustments (360-Degree Arms)
The 360-degree arms offer extensive adjustability to support the full range of motion of the human arm.
- Arm Height: Lift the lever located under each armrest to raise or lower the arm. Release the lever to lock in place.
- Arm Width: Push the armrest in or pull it out to adjust the width.
- Arm Cap Position: Grasp the arm cap and slide it in any direction (forward, backward, inward, outward, pivot) to find your optimal support.

3.6. Optional Lumbar Support Adjustment
- If your chair is equipped with optional lumbar support, grasp the handles on both sides of the backrest.
- Slide the lumbar support up or down to your desired position for optimal lower back comfort.
4. Maintenance
Proper care and maintenance will extend the life and performance of your Steelcase Gesture chair.
- Cleaning Fabric: For general cleaning, spot wash with a mild, water-free solvent or dry cleaning product. Always test in an inconspicuous area first.
- Frame and Base: Wipe down the frame and base with a soft, damp cloth. Avoid abrasive cleaners.
- Casters: Periodically check casters for debris (hair, lint) and clean as needed to ensure smooth movement.
- General Inspection: Regularly inspect all moving parts and fasteners to ensure they are secure.
5. Troubleshooting
If you encounter any issues with your Steelcase Gesture chair, refer to the following common troubleshooting tips:
- Squeaking or Noise: Ensure all bolts and screws are tightened. Apply a small amount of silicone-based lubricant to moving parts if necessary, avoiding contact with fabric.
- Difficulty Adjusting: Verify that no levers or knobs are jammed or obstructed. Refer to the operating instructions for correct adjustment procedures.
- Chair Sinks or Does Not Hold Height: This may indicate an issue with the gas cylinder. Contact Steelcase customer support for assistance.
- Armrest Instability: Check that the armrest locking mechanisms are fully engaged after adjustment.
6. Specifications
| Brand | Steelcase |
| Model Name | Gesture |
| Color | Nickel Fabric |
| Product Dimensions | 32.5"D x 27.5"W x 21.25"H |
| Item Weight | 70 pounds |
| Maximum Weight Recommendation | 400 Pounds |
| Material | 100% Polyester Fabric, Foam Fill |
| Back Style | Continuous Back |
| Special Features | Adjustable Height, Arm Rest, Ergonomic, Seat Lock, Tilting |
| Surface Recommendation | Carpet |

8. Safety Information
Please observe the following safety guidelines to ensure safe and proper use of your Steelcase Gesture chair:
- Do not exceed the maximum weight recommendation of 400 pounds.
- Avoid standing on the chair or using it as a step stool.
- Ensure all adjustments are securely locked before use to prevent unexpected movement.
- Keep fingers and clothing clear of moving parts during adjustments.
